Growing together. $5K Sign on Bonus for External Candidates The Cardiology RN is responsible for carrying out day-to-day support duties and facilitating teaching related to chronic care, Heart Failure, and Ischemic Heart Disease, Infusion Therapy, and Cardiac Rehab. The Cardiology RN works in conjunction with the Cardiology team, providers, clinic staff and primary care physicians. This position assists in providing patient empowerment with motivational interviewing skills, problem solving and self-management goal setting. As well, this position assists with intake calls, Reclast infusions, validating skills, and performing PHSA assessments. Primary Responsibilities : Works with the providers and clinic staff to identify patients with Heart failure, IHD, Cardiac Rehab and ensures clinical guidelines are being followed Triage patients, administer IV therapy under the direction of the providers, and relay test results after provider interpretation Conducts Chronic Care Model visits and reviews the patient's informal and formal support systems, focusing on what patients want to improve and educating them about their chronic disease Utilizes appropriate motivational interviewing techniques necessary for coaching and assisting the patient to complete self-management goal / action plans Enters timely and accurate data into the EMR system and other applications necessary to communicate patient needs and to ensure complete documentation of patient visits and phone calls Responsible for remote monitoring of patients, setting parameters with provider direction, identify changes in patient vitals, conduct on-going discussions in regards to disease management with the providers Maintains current knowledge regarding HF, IHD as well as treatments and medications related to each Establishes a trusting relationship with identified patients, caregivers, clinic staff members and physicians Conducts clinic one-on-one visits with patients, triaging, educated on disease, diet, assess patient needs. Communicates these needs to the appropriate person (i.e. Social Worker, clinic staff, etc.) or addresses them per process. Solves problems by gathering and / or reviewing facts and selecting the best solution from identified alternatives. Decision-making is usually based on prior practice or policy, with some interpretation. Applies individual reasoning to the solution of a problem devising or modifying processes and writing procedures. Serves as a resource or consultant for LVN / MA team members Attends educational offerings to keep abreast of change and complies with licensing requirements, ensures all patient educational materials are up-to-date, and maintains knowledge of specialty and ancillary provider contract contents, to include exclusions and contract terms. Collaborates with the cardiology team to recommend policies, procedures and standards, which affect the care of the patient with high-risk chronic disease diagnoses such as HF, IHD, and all Cardiology related diseases Exhibits professionalism and is courteous with all patients, physicians and co-workers Performs all other related duties as assigned You'll be rewarded and recognized for your performance in an environment that will challenge you and give you clear direction on what it takes to succeed in your role as well as provide development for other roles you may be interested in. Required Qualifications : Registered Nurse with a current license to practice in the state of employment 2 years of experience in a physician's office, clinical or hospital setting Cardiac, medical-surgical and / or critical care experience Experience related to patient education and / or motivational interviewing skills and self-management goal setting Proficient knowledge of chronic diseases, especially HF and IHD Excellent verbal and written skills Ability to interact productively with individuals and with multidisciplinary teams Proficient computer skills, including Microsoft Word, Excel, Access and Outlook Excellent organizational and prioritization skills This position requires Tuberculosis screening as well as proof of immunity to Measles, Mumps, Rubella, Varicella, Tetanus, Diphtheria, and Pertussis through lab confirmation of immunity, documented evidence of vaccination, or a doctor's diagnosis of disease Preferred Qualifications : Knowledge of managed care, referral processes, claims and ICD-9 and CPT coding Bilingual (English / Spanish) language proficiency Physical & Mental Requirements : Ability to lift up to 50 pounds Ability to push or pull heavy objects using up to 100 pounds of force Ability to sit for extended periods of time Ability to use fine motor skills to operate office equipment and / or machinery Ability to receive and comprehend instructions verbally and / or in writing Ability to use logical reasoning for simple and complex problem solving Pay is based on several factors including but not limited to local labor markets, education, work experience, certifications, etc. In addition to your salary, we offer benefits such as, a comprehensive benefits package, incentive and recognition programs, equity stock purchase and 401k contribution (all benefits are subject to eligibility requirements).
